Journalist David Hundeyin wins maiden financial crimes reporting award

Nigerian investigative journalist David Hundeyin has won the Financial Crimes Reporter of the Year award at the Governance Risk Compliance and Financial Crimes Prevention Awards (GRC&FINCRIMES Awards).
According to Foluso Amusa the convener, the purpose of the award is to reward individuals for their efforts in ensuring that their organisation and its systems meet regulatory and statutory requirements that are up to international standards.
Other winners of the award include Governor of Lagos state, Babajide Sanwo-Olu, as well as Governor of Borno state, Babagana Umar Zulum. The governors bagged special recognition awards for supporting GRC and its initiatives.
Broadcaster Channels TV also got an award.
